For sale is my 318iS. It has full BMW service history up until I purchased the car last year at 118k miles.

The car drives faultlessly. There are no rattles or knocks coming from anywhere on the car, everything runs very smoothly as it should. It doesn't burn any oil or use any water at all. All the electrics work perfectly. The steering is spot on, it doesn't pull from either side under acceleration or braking. All tyres have a good 5-6mm's of tread and the brake pads also have plenty of meat left. Gearbox is very smooth, no whines or knotchy gears.

The service history on this car is huge. Every single invoice has been kept from 1990 and I've two big folders showing that no expense has been spared to keep it running as it should. Receipts go well into the thousands. The Prop Shaft bearings were replaced in March 2009 by BMW and the Rear Axle bushes were also replaced in May 2009 by BMW. Mechanically the car wants for nothing and will run faultlessly for a very long time. All handbooks and service booklets are complete including the BMW wallet.

The bodywork is superb, there isn't any fading or any swirl marks whatsoever anywhere on the car, it has a very deep shine. There is only one scratch i've found and that's on the black bump strip on the front bumper which is hardly noticeable at all. There are no dents anywhere, every panel is how it left the factory.

The interior is mint. There are no marks, scratches, rips, burns or stains anywhere. Everything looks brand new. A 13 button On Board Computer System was fitted by the previous owner (BMW entusiast) which works perfectly. There is a Pioneer headunit fitted and upgraded Pioneer parcel shelf speakers, these are square and look very inkeeping with the appearance of the rest of the car. In the glovebox are both BMW torches which can be recharged in the docking station, which still works fine. The fire extinguisher was relocated to the boot by the previous owner after he kept catching his legs on it under the seat. All the brackets have been kept and it's simple enough to bolt back in if you want the original look. The Toolkit/Jack is all complete, there's also a tyre pressure guage and some other useful things that can stay with the car.

The original BMW mats are also included, and in excellent condition.

Also fitted is a Toad Ai606 Alarm/Immobiliser system that also works the Remote Central Locking.

The car has been garaged by myself and the previous owner, and probably throughout all of it's life judging by the paintwork.

The only thing i've changed is the front BMW grille badge, where i painted it black last week (see photos).
